Individualised Agreement definition

Individualised Agreement means an Interconnection agreement arrived at pursuant to the Code;

  • Interconnection Agreements are required to be entered into by and between all Service Providers based on the RIOs so published, provided, however, that by mutual agreement the two parties concerned i.e. the Interconnection Provider and the Interconnection Seeker may modify and/or add to the terms and conditions stipulated in the published RIO for entering into an Individualised Agreement.

  • An Interconnection seeker may also notify the service provider of its intention to negotiate an Individualised Agreement.
